Job Description

Medical Director

Precision For Medicine

• Serve as the project physician and provide medical and scientific expertise to project teams • Ensure the accuracy and integrity of the data resulting from the trial, with concentrated focus on patient safety • Participate in the strategic planning and execution of critical development programs for a variety of clients in oncology or autoimmune disease • Support Business Development and Proposals teams by participating in the RFP process; prepare medical considerations section for proposals; and support or participate in bid defense meetings • Write or edit scientific content of deliverables within budget and timelines • Collaborate with Regulatory Affairs on regulatory product landscape and strategies as a part of overall drug development strategy • Provide scientific insight and create content for specified company releases (e.g., white papers and publication manuscripts) • Review and revise protocols, case report forms, training materials, project specific tools, analysis plans, study designs, clinical trial reports and new drug applications • Review laboratory values, adverse events, coded adverse event and medication data, and data tables, listings and figures as needed • Serve as a medical resource for study sites, the project team and clients • Assist in the preparation of the Medical Monitoring Plan and materials for investigator meetings and staff training sessions • Assume responsibility for medical and safety monitoring on assigned projects • Participate in feasibility discussions relating to specific project proposals • Develop training modules and provide training concentrating on disease states • Participate in process improvement activities • Collaborate with Senior Vice President, Global Medical and other members of the Medical Science Department to support growth and development activities globally

Job Requirements

  • MD, DO, MBBS, or equivalent medical qualifications
  • 5+ years of clinical experience
  • Completed an accredited medical residency program
  • Completed a fellowship or equivalent relevant to assigned programs (e.g., oncology and/or hematology; rheumatology; allergy & immunology; endocrinology; gastroenterology; nephrology; neurology; or other related subspecialty)
  • 5+ years of experience in oncology or autoimmune disease clinical research (depending on client and/or program assignment)
  • Demonstrated expertise across the lifecycle of oncology or autoimmune disease drug development, with ability to strategically analyze clinical trial protocols in the assigned therapeutic area
  • Availability for domestic and international travel including overnight stays (approximate 30% travel requirement)

Role Description We’re looking for an experienced Medical Director (Utilization Management) to help lead clinical integrity and medical necessity decision-making across inpatient and post-acute care services for Medicare Advantage members. Reporting directly to the Chief Medical Officer, this physician leader will play a key role in ensuring appropriate, evidence-based, and compliant care decisions that support quality outcomes, cost efficiency, and regulatory excellence. - Conduct medical necessity reviews for inpatient admissions, continued stays, and post-acute care (SNF, IRF, LTACH, Home Health) - Apply MCG / InterQual guidelines and CMS criteria to utilization decisions - Serve as physician reviewer for complex and escalated UM cases - Participate in peer-to-peer discussions with attending physicians - Partner with UM and Care Management teams to ensure consistent, cost-effective care - Support CMS compliance, NCQA standards, audits, and delegated oversight - Identify utilization trends and contribute to quality improvement initiatives - Assist in developing medical policies and UM protocols - Maintain accurate clinical documentation per regulatory standards Qualifications - Deep expertise using MCG guidelines in clinical decision-making - Strong background in inpatient and post-acute utilization review - Experience working in managed care or health plan environments - Excellent analytical, documentation, and negotiation skills - Strong physician-to-physician communication abilities - Collaborative mindset and comfort working in matrix organizations - High attention to detail and commitment to confidentiality and compliance Requirements - MD or DO, licensed and in good standing - 5+ years of clinical experience, including 3+ years in UM or medical leadership - Strong knowledge of Medicare Advantage regulations & CMS coverage criteria - Experience with MCG or InterQual - Advanced computer skills (MS Office, medical management systems) Benefits - 100% Remote | Must work PST hours Preferred - MPH, MBA, or MHA - ABQAURP Certification
